>> Dear Traffic Control community members:
>> 
>> I would like to call a vote on the resolution for Traffic Control to
>> graduate from to an Apache TLP.  We have already voted on whether or not we
>> should start the graduation process [1] and this is the next step.  Please
>> see the resolution below and vote as follows:
>> 
>> [ ] +1 Graduate Traffic Control from the incubator
>> [ ] +0 No Opinion
>> [ ] -1 Do not graduate Traffic Control from the incubator (please provide a
>> reason)
>> 
>> The vote is open for a minimum of 72 hours and will need at least 3 more +1
>> votes than -1 votes from PMC members to succeed.
>> 
>> If this VOTE succeeds, a similar VOTE will be started on the
>> gene...@incubator.apache.org mailing list. If that VOTE succeeds, a
>> resolution will be included in the next Apache Board Meeting.

>> Establish the Apache Traffic Control Project
>> 
>> WHEREAS, the Board of Directors deems it to be in the best interests of
>> the Foundation and consistent with the Foundation's purpose to establish
>> a Project Management Committee charged with the creation and maintenance
>> of open-source software, for distribution at no charge to the public,
>> related to building, monitoring, configuring, and provisioning a large
>> scale content delivery network (CDN)..
>> 
>> N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ED, that a Project Management Committee
>> (PMC), to be known as the "Apache Traffic Control Project", be and
>> hereby is established pursuant to Bylaws of the Foundation; and be it
>> further
>> 
>> RESOLVED, that the Apache Traffic Control Project be and hereby is
>> responsible for the creation and maintenance of software related to
>> building, monitoring, configuring, and provisioning a large scale
>> content delivery network (CDN).; and be it further
>> 
>> RESOLVED, that the office of "Vice President, Apache Traffic Control" be
>> and hereby is created, the person holding such office to serve at the
>> direction of the Board of Directors as the chair of the Apache Traffic
>> Control Project, and to have primary responsibility for management of
>> the projects within the scope of responsibility of the Apache Traffic
>> Control Project; and be it further
>> 
>> RESOLVED, that the persons listed immediately below be and hereby are
>> appointed to serve as the initial members of the Apache Traffic Control
>> Project:

>> N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ED, that David Neuman be appointed
>> to the office of Vice President, Apache Traffic Control, to serve in
>> accordance with and subject to the direction of the Board of Directors
>> and the Bylaws of the Foundation until death, resignation, retirement,
>> removal or disqualification, or until a successor is appointed; and be
>> it further
>> 
>> RESOLVED, that the initial Apache Traffic Control PMC be and hereby is
>> tasked with the creation of a set of bylaws intended to encourage open
>> development and increased participation in the Apache Traffic Control
>> Project; and be it further
>> 
>> RESOLVED, that the Apache Traffic Control Project be and hereby is
>> tasked with the migration and rationalization of the Apache Incubator
>> Traffic Control podling; and be it further
>> 
>> RESOLVED, that all responsibilities pertaining to the Apache Incubator
>> Traffic Control podling encumbered upon the Apache Incubator PMC are
>> hereafter discharged.
